  1. Industry Classification
    MBT Recruits Ltd operates in the sector classified under SIC code 78109, which corresponds to "Other activities of employment placement agencies." This sector encompasses firms engaged in providing specialized recruitment services that do not fall under mainstream employment agencies, often focusing on niche or less common placements. Key characteristics include reliance on human capital expertise, low capital intensity, and sensitivity to labour market conditions. The sector typically consists of numerous small to medium enterprises serving diverse client bases with tailored recruitment solutions.

  2. Relative Performance
    MBT Recruits Ltd is a very small private limited company incorporated in late 2021, currently filing under the "Total Exemption Full" category, which is typical for small companies with simplified reporting requirements. The financials show modest net assets (£1,425 as of November 2023) and a slight improvement in net assets from £880 in 2022, indicating a fragile but positive equity base. The company reports minimal fixed assets (£2,500 in motor vehicles) and limited current assets (£6,299), with current liabilities exceeding current assets by £1,075 in 2023, though this has improved from a £2,870 deficit the previous year. This negative working capital position is not uncommon in small recruitment firms that operate on tight cash flows, relying heavily on prompt client payments and low inventory requirements.

Compared to typical industry peers—many of which are micro or small enterprises with low fixed assets—MBT Recruits Ltd’s financial metrics are broadly in line with sector norms, especially given the company's startup age and limited scale. The presence of a director’s loan in prior years suggests founder financing, common in emerging recruitment businesses. The company’s turnover data is not disclosed here, but the balance sheet suggests limited scale, consistent with a micro to small-sized recruitment agency.

  1. Sector Trends Impact
    The UK employment placement sector has experienced fluctuating demand influenced by macroeconomic conditions such as post-pandemic recovery, Brexit-related labour shortages, and evolving remote work trends. The sector increasingly sees specialization as a competitive advantage, with agencies focusing on niche markets to differentiate themselves. Digital transformation, including the use of AI in candidate sourcing and automated matching, is reshaping service delivery, putting pressure on smaller players to adopt technology or focus on personalized service. Regulatory compliance around employment law and data protection (e.g., GDPR) also creates operational challenges.

For MBT Recruits Ltd, these trends mean that while the market opportunity exists, especially in specialized recruitment, competitive pressures and the need for efficient cash management are critical. The company’s small scale and limited resources may constrain its ability to invest in technology upgrades or marketing compared to larger or more capitalized firms, but it may benefit from agility and personalized client relationships.
